About ADR Mediation & Arbitration Law in Helsinki, Finland

ADR (Alternative Dispute Resolution) Mediation & Arbitration is a legal process used in Helsinki, Finland, to resolve disputes outside of traditional court proceedings. It is a voluntary and confidential method where parties work together with the help of a neutral third party to find a mutually acceptable solution.

Local Laws Overview

In Helsinki, Finland, the key aspects of local laws relevant to ADR Mediation & Arbitration are as follows:

  • ADR Act: ADR Mediation & Arbitration in Helsinki is primarily governed by the Finnish Arbitration Act (967/1992) and the Act on Facilitating the Settlement of Disputes (Helsinki Mediation Act 23/2004), which establish the legal framework for ADR processes.
  • Enforceability of agreements: Agreements reached through ADR Mediation & Arbitration in Helsinki are legally binding and enforceable, giving parties confidence in the process.
  • Confidentiality: ADR Mediation & Arbitration proceedings in Helsinki are confidential, ensuring that sensitive information discussed during the process remains private.

Frequently Asked Questions

Q: What is the difference between mediation and arbitration?

A: Mediation is a non-binding process where a neutral mediator assists the parties in reaching a voluntary agreement. Arbitration, on the other hand, is a more formal process where a neutral arbitrator hears evidence and makes a legally binding decision.

Q: What types of disputes are suitable for ADR Mediation & Arbitration in Helsinki?

A: ADR Mediation & Arbitration in Helsinki can be used for various types of disputes, such as commercial disputes, labor disputes, family disputes, and public sector disputes.

Q: How long does ADR Mediation & Arbitration usually take in Helsinki?

A: The duration of ADR Mediation & Arbitration in Helsinki can vary depending on the complexity of the dispute and the willingness of the parties to cooperate. On average, it can take anywhere from a few weeks to several months.

Q: Do I need a lawyer for ADR Mediation & Arbitration?

A: While ADR Mediation & Arbitration allows parties to participate without legal representation, seeking legal advice is often advisable, especially if the dispute involves complex legal issues or power imbalances.

Q: How much does ADR Mediation & Arbitration cost in Helsinki?

A: The cost of ADR Mediation & Arbitration in Helsinki varies depending on factors such as the complexity of the dispute, the mediator's fees, and other related expenses. It is best to discuss the cost with the mediator or your lawyer.
